Description

Thelma and Louise for The Empty Nest generation! Get ready for the trip of a lifetime in this endearing new novel from the author of Second Chance.
Ever fancied escaping your normal life Then join three friends as they take the road trip of a lifetime and pick up a few strays along the way

For best friends C.C. Byrd, Meg Bartholomew and Shelly Kostens, middle age is feeling awkwardly familiar: fluctuating hormones, heartbreak and romance and believing no one understands you.

CC must cope with widowhood after the sudden death of her husband while Meg rues the day she ever met hers after he ditches her for a younger model. Even the ever-confident Shelly is facing money worries.

In a bid to forget their problems, the three woman head south to fix up and sell C.C.'s newly-inherited childhood house.

Meeting unsuitable men, stray dogs and a few home truths along the way, the women re-discover their own identities and their friendship and learn that love - in all its forms - can make any address a home.

Author Bio

Elizabeth Wrenn has been a freelance writer for over thirty years, married for over twenty, a mother for eighteen. She writes full time from her office in her home in Boulder, Colorado. Elizabeth has also lived in the US states of Tennessee, Wisconsin and California. She has travelled in 23 foreign countries, but has never been to England, despite it being a lifelong dream, especially to see the hallowed grounds of writers like Shakespeare, Austen, Dickens, Brontes, etc.. She hopes that this glaring omission in her travel portfolio is rectified VERY soon!
